Those who build a dream team realise that employer branding does not stop at the front door. Recruitment makes little sense if talent cannot develop or leaves quickly. A successful employer understands that a structural approach is necessary, in which the phases of influx, inflow, throughput and outflow are inextricably linked. Establishing a clear labour market strategy, with which you nonstop works to build a strong employer brand and a sustainable candidate and employee journey, is essential. With us employer branding model build a strong employer branding strategy that result delivers short- and long-term.
The experience of talent within your organisation today will determine the strength (or weakness) of your employer brand a year from now. With our employer branding strategy, via the Goals nonstop employer branding model, we look at all phases of the candidate and employee journey and identify improvement points to achieve your goals.
We start with a thorough analysis to gather insights on the current work and brand perception within your organisation. Workshops with employees are then crucial to this as qualitative underpinning. After all, they are the core of your employer brand. We translate the results into a creative and authentic communication concept that reflects the unique characteristics of your organisation.
We then build the employer brand step by step, first internally and then externally. We do this on the basis of our extensive employer branding model. This forms the basis of the activation plan. A well-thought-out labour market strategy combined with a strong employer brand makes expectations come true and transforms talents into enthusiastic and engaged employees.
